How Bitcoin Casino Deposits Work
Depositing Bitcoin at an online casino follows a straightforward process, but understanding the technical details helps you optimize for speed and minimize costs.
Step-by-Step BTC Deposit Process
Step 1: Generate a deposit address. Navigate to the casino’s cashier or wallet section and select Bitcoin as your deposit method. The casino generates a unique BTC address (or QR code) tied to your account. This address is persistent at most casinos — you can reuse it for future deposits.
Step 2: Send Bitcoin from your wallet. Open your personal wallet (hardware wallet, mobile wallet, or exchange) and initiate a send transaction to the casino’s deposit address. Double-check the address character by character, or scan the QR code to avoid errors. Bitcoin transactions are irreversible — sending to the wrong address means permanent loss.
Step 3: Wait for blockchain confirmation. Bitcoin transactions require network confirmations before the casino credits your balance. Most casinos require 1 confirmation (approximately 10 minutes), though some require 2–3 for larger deposits. During periods of high network congestion, confirmation times can extend to 30–60 minutes.
Step 4: Funds appear in your casino balance. Once the required confirmations are met, your BTC deposit is automatically credited. Most casinos display your balance in BTC, though some convert to a USD equivalent at the current exchange rate.
Optimizing BTC Deposit Speed
Several factors affect how quickly your Bitcoin deposit confirms:
Transaction fee: Bitcoin miners prioritize transactions with higher fees. Setting a medium-to-high fee in your wallet ensures your transaction gets included in the next block. During low-congestion periods, a fee of 5–15 sat/vB is typically sufficient. During high congestion, you may need 50–100+ sat/vB for fast confirmation.
Network congestion: Bitcoin processes approximately 7 transactions per second. When demand exceeds this capacity, a backlog (mempool) forms. Check mempool.space before depositing — if the mempool is below 10 MB, your transaction should confirm within 1–2 blocks regardless of fee.
Lightning Network: Some Bitcoin casinos now accept Lightning Network deposits, which settle in seconds with fees under $0.01. Stake, BC.Game, and Roobet all support Lightning deposits. If your wallet supports Lightning, this is the fastest and cheapest way to deposit BTC at a casino.
Bitcoin Casino Withdrawals Explained
Withdrawing Bitcoin from a casino involves both the platform’s internal processing and the Bitcoin network’s confirmation time.
Internal Processing vs. Network Confirmation
When you request a withdrawal, two separate timers start running:
Casino processing time: This is the time between your request and the casino broadcasting the transaction to the Bitcoin network. Automated casinos like BitStarz and Stake process this in under 60 seconds. Manual-review casinos can take hours or even days.
Network confirmation time: Once the casino broadcasts your withdrawal transaction, it needs to be confirmed by miners. With an appropriate fee, this typically takes 10–30 minutes for 1 confirmation. Your receiving wallet may show the transaction as “pending” or “unconfirmed” during this period.

Bitcoin Casino Bonuses: What to Expect
Bitcoin casinos typically offer more generous bonuses than fiat platforms because cryptocurrency deposits cost the casino less to process. No payment processor fees, no chargebacks, and no bank intermediaries means operators can redirect those savings into player promotions.
Common BTC Bonus Types
Deposit match bonus: The casino matches your deposit by a percentage. A 100% match up to 1 BTC means depositing 1 BTC gives you 2 BTC to play with. Wagering requirements typically range from 25x to 40x the bonus amount.
Free spins: Bonus spins on selected slot games, usually awarded alongside a deposit match. Winnings from free spins carry their own wagering requirements (typically 30x–50x) and often have a maximum cashout cap.
Rakeback: A percentage of every wager returned to you regardless of outcome. Rakeback is increasingly popular at crypto casinos because it provides consistent value without wagering requirements. Stake and Roobet both use rakeback as their primary reward mechanism.
Cashback: A percentage of your net losses returned over a set period. Unlike rakeback (which is based on total wagering), cashback only activates when you’re losing. Typical rates range from 5% to 20% depending on VIP tier.
No-deposit bonus: Free BTC or free spins credited without requiring a deposit. These are rare at Bitcoin casinos and typically come with high wagering requirements (60x+) and low maximum cashout limits.

Advantages of Gambling With Bitcoin
Speed
Bitcoin deposits confirm in 10–30 minutes on the base layer and instantly via Lightning Network. Compare this to bank transfers (3–5 business days), credit card deposits (instant but with 2–3 day settlement), and e-wallets (1–24 hours). BTC withdrawals are equally fast — most Bitcoin casinos process payouts in under 30 minutes, while fiat withdrawals at traditional casinos often take 3–7 business days.
Lower Fees
Credit card deposits at online casinos often carry 2.5–3.5% processing fees. Bank wire transfers cost $15–$50 per transaction. Bitcoin network fees fluctuate but typically range from $0.50–$5.00 for standard transactions, and Lightning Network fees are under $0.01. Many Bitcoin casinos absorb network fees entirely, making BTC deposits and withdrawals completely free.
Privacy
Bitcoin transactions don’t require sharing bank account details, credit card numbers, or personal financial information with the casino. Your gambling activity stays off your bank statement, which matters for players who prefer to keep their entertainment spending private. While Bitcoin itself is pseudonymous (not fully anonymous), the layer of separation between your bank account and gambling activity provides meaningful privacy.
Global Access
Bitcoin is borderless. Players in countries where traditional payment methods are restricted by banks or governments can deposit at Bitcoin casinos without interference from financial intermediaries. There’s no bank that can decline your deposit or freeze your withdrawal — the transaction happens directly between your wallet and the casino on the Bitcoin network.
Provably Fair Gaming
Bitcoin casinos pioneered provably fair technology, which uses cryptographic hash functions to let players independently verify that game outcomes weren’t manipulated. Before each round, the casino commits to a server seed (hashed). After the round, both seeds are revealed, and you can mathematically verify that the outcome was predetermined and fair. This level of transparency simply doesn’t exist at traditional online casinos.
Bitcoin Gambling: Risks to Understand
Price Volatility
Bitcoin’s price can move 5–10% in a single day. If you deposit 0.1 BTC when Bitcoin is at $85,000 ($8,500), and Bitcoin drops to $75,000 by the time you withdraw, your 0.1 BTC is now worth $7,500 — even if you broke even at the casino. Some players mitigate this by using stablecoin alternatives (USDT, USDC) for gambling and only converting to BTC for deposits and withdrawals.
Irreversible Transactions
Bitcoin transactions cannot be reversed, refunded, or charged back. If you send BTC to the wrong address, it’s gone permanently. If a rogue casino refuses to honor your withdrawal, there’s no bank or payment processor to initiate a dispute on your behalf. This makes choosing reputable, licensed casinos essential.
Regulatory Uncertainty
Crypto gambling exists in a legal gray area in many jurisdictions. While individual players are rarely targeted by enforcement, regulations are evolving. The legal status of Bitcoin gambling varies significantly between US states and between countries. Always verify the legal status of online gambling in your jurisdiction before playing.

Bitcoin Casino Security Guide
Protecting your BTC when gambling online requires understanding both platform security and personal security practices.
Choosing a Secure Bitcoin Casino
Valid licensing: Licensed casinos (Curaçao, Malta, Gibraltar) are subject to regulatory oversight, auditing, and player protection requirements. Unlicensed casinos have no external accountability.
Provably fair verification: Casinos that offer provably fair games demonstrate a commitment to transparency. If you can’t verify game outcomes, you’re trusting the casino’s honesty without proof.
SSL encryption: All reputable Bitcoin casinos use SSL/TLS encryption (https://) to protect data in transit. Never enter credentials on a site without a valid SSL certificate.
Cold storage reserves: Responsible casinos keep the majority of player funds in cold storage (offline wallets) that are immune to online hacking. Only operational funds needed for daily withdrawals are kept in hot wallets.
Protecting Your Personal BTC
Use a dedicated gambling wallet: Never deposit directly from an exchange or your primary savings wallet. Create a separate wallet for gambling funds. This isolates your gambling activity from your main holdings and limits exposure if the casino or your account is compromised.
Enable two-factor authentication: Activate 2FA on your casino account using an authenticator app (Google Authenticator, Authy). SMS-based 2FA is vulnerable to SIM-swap attacks — always use app-based 2FA.
Verify withdrawal addresses: Clipboard malware can replace copied BTC addresses with an attacker’s address. Always verify the first 6 and last 6 characters of a withdrawal address before confirming any transaction.
Withdraw regularly: Don’t leave large balances sitting in your casino account. Withdraw to your personal wallet after each session. Casino accounts, no matter how well-secured, are less safe than funds in your own wallet.

Are Bitcoin casino winnings taxable?
Yes, in most jurisdictions. In the United States, cryptocurrency gambling winnings are treated as taxable income. The IRS requires reporting all gambling winnings, and converting crypto to fiat through an exchange creates a taxable event. Consult a tax professional familiar with cryptocurrency in your jurisdiction for specific guidance.
